The Extrude Tool in Unreal Engine for Precision Modeling

The Extrude function in Unreal Engine is a fundamental pillar within the static Mesh | Edit editor, designed to facilitate detailed and precise modeling. This utility allows extruding faces, edges, or vertices of any mesh, generating new geometry from existing selections with a high degree of dimensional control. It is especially valuable in architectural modeling projects, mechanical components, and any asset that demands defined shapes and precise measurements. 🛠️

Extrude Setup and Essential Parameters

To use the Extrude tool, first select the desired elements in static mesh editing mode. The option is available in the tools panel or via the context menu. The key parameters include extrusion distance, which you can adjust numerically for exact measurements, and the choice between local or global direction. The system preserves original proportions while expanding the geometry, allowing the creation of intricate volumes through successive extrusions without compromising topological integrity. 📐

Main Configurable Elements:
  • Extrusion Distance: Numerical control for precise and repeatable dimensions.
  • Extrusion Direction: Local or global options for flexible alignment with the mesh.
  • Proportion Preservation: Maintains geometric coherence during multiple operations.
Extrude transforms flat selections into three-dimensional geometry with a simple parameter adjustment, ideal for rapid prototyping and technical modeling.

Workflow for Precise Modeling with Extrude

An efficient workflow begins with a well-constructed base mesh, where you select specific faces or edges to extrude. Take advantage of snap guides and axis constraints to maintain perfect alignment during the operation. In organic modeling, combine Extrude with tools like Bevel | Chamfer, while for technical shapes use direct numerical input. Chained multiple extrusions allow developing complex structures, such as stairs, shelves, or industrial components, where each new extrusion builds on the previous one preserving dimensional precision. 🔄

Recommended Steps in the Workflow:
  • Base Mesh Preparation: Ensure clean topology before extruding.
  • Use of Snap and Constraints: Maintains alignment and avoids unwanted deviations.
  • Combination with Other Tools: Integrate Extrude with Bevel or Chamfer for organic details.
